Dual registration wasn’t exactly popular with the supporters, especially as we’d gone in with arch rivals Leeds Rhinos. But Hunslet did get a few from the deal from which they benefited, and today in 2013 was one of those days. Playing his first game in Hunslet’s colours was Jimmy Watson. The club obviously saw something in Jimmy as he was to put pen to paper in June and sign on as a Hunslet player. 2014 saw him start out at centre, but he was at full back in June and it’s been his position virtually ever since. A great club man, Jimmy has had to deal with a couple serious injuries but is still with us this season and still going strong. His record is 233 appearances before the start of this season, with 85 tries. He played (and scored a try) in the 2014 Grand Final against Oldham at Headingley.

Another important player on debut in 1954 was hooker Sam Smith, signed from Hull Kingston Rovers for £2,000 plus George Ellener. He played in the 1956 Yorkshire Cup and 1959 Championship finals, but it was on the representative stage where he made his name. Already a Yorkshire player when he signed, he went on to make 25 more appearances as a Hunslet player for Great Britain (including the 1954 World Cup), England, a Rugby League XIII, Yorkshire and played in the 1958 tour trial (but was not selected).He made 283 appearances for Hunslet before moving to Doncaster.

1991 must have seen the greatest turn around in Hunslet’s fortunes. The previous week, Barrow were Hunslet’s visitors to Elland Road, but went home chastened by 56-4 defeat, conceding 11 tries. The Challenge Cup had drawn Hunslet to travel to Barrow today and Hunslet came home defeated 8-13, restricted to just 4 Tim Lumb goals. Two weeks later, the return fixture at Barrow ended in a 4-4 draw.
